Awesome, I completely agree I discovered the Jensaarai back in I Jedi, and the art in the core book cemented it! So Jedi vs Soldier is your first hurdle. The best advice I've read is to not let the class name define who you are. If you take Force Sensitivity at level 1 and train the Use the Force Skill, you are just as skilled as a Jedi in the Force. Seeing as you're venturing out into the world during the reign of the Empire you might not have been trained on lightsaber to protect you. That level of Jedi at 2 where you take Weapon Prof: Lightsaber? That was you 'learning by doing'

Next hurdle, Armor? If you invest in Improved Armored Defense halves your armor bonus to Reflex and adds that on top of your level, so that's a +3 for the best light armor all the way to +5 for Heavy - and that's before you start customizing it, you may need a party member or straight credits for that since the Superior Tech feat requires an Int of 17.

Next up, how do you want to fight? My initial post had an error, I thought you could snag Force Training with Jedi Bonus Feats, turns out you can't, and without that you're stuck with the basic Use the Force skill effects and nothing else. In SAGA you add 2x your Strength modifier when you two-hand your weapon, so you're going to absolutely slap whatever you're hitting. The main focus here is going to be how much you want to stretch for force abilities, the Greatsaber isn't worth it IMO, d10 only hits a bit harder than a d8, and reach is real nice.

Next Prestige Classes. You'll want a general idea of where you want to go since not all of them have the same prerequisites. Imperial Knight is great at wearing armor and standing next to allies with lightsabers. Jedi Knight is almost as good with armor but focuses more on being the guy with a lightsaber. Force Adept is the dude who never really had any training, not as good with armor, not as good with a lightsaber, but focused in other areas - like imbuing the force into your weapon or enhancing the telepathy skill so that it works with full sentences.

Ok, so I may have run off with the whole Jensaarai angle, I find their lore extremely interesting but that might not be where you want to go with your character. They are, for lack or a better word, a small cult that exists on a single planet who's 'coming of age' ritual is constructing a suit of armor much the same way a Jedi Padawon constructs their first lightsaber.

BUT none of that matters if you were really more focused on not quite Light not quite Dark, and less one small group. Honestly look at Aing-Tii Monks, they have a talent called 'Many Shades of the Force' that lets you strip the Light/Dark tag from one Force power. I've never seen anyone use it to remove Light, but it frequently gets used to strip the Dark Side tag from things like Force Lightning and Dark Rage. Plus the talent/power to become your own hyperdrive is nifty.

For Ability scores, as a Melee bruiser Strength is going to be your hit/damage stat.

Dexterity as the second highest since you'd be more exposed than the rest of your party.

Wisdom determines how many force powers you get every time you take the Force Training feat, and sets your Will Defense.

Charisma determines your Use the Force skill, the higher it is the better effects you can get off of powers. Having this higher will also let you hit the DC for Telepathy more reliably - if you were still going that route.

Armor is a whole thing, it starts out great, giving up to a +6 to your Reflex Defense with Light Armor, but like you said at level 7 you're better off taking if off and using your level instead. The whole discussion is potentially moot, if you want to go "lore accurate" Jensaari you'd wear armor, minimal investment would be to flavor your clothes as armor without any actual stats associated to them, next step up would be Light Prof and Armored Defense, and just use your level for Reflex past whatever point it's higher, and a step further would be Medium Armor Prof. and Imp. Armored Defense. The Jensaarai are my favorite of the 'other force user' club, so I'm excited to see someone else discover them! Remember that your armor is going to be a big thing for you, they view constructing their armor the same way Jedi view constructing their first lightsaber. Speaking of the magic glowstick, Jensaarai don't view lightsabers with much reverence at all, they're just the best beat-stick they've found.

You mentioned that your group can be RP heavy so lets tackle that first, what time period is your game set in? Will flashing a lightsaber bring down the Inquisitorious? Do you need to hide the fact that you are a Force user?

You mentioned wanting to mix Light and Dark, I'd reach out to your DM to see how they want to attribute Dark Side Points, I've seen interpretations that range from any force power that harms a living thing is an immediate DSP to only uses of the Force that are intentionally egregious.

All that said I feel that Soldier is just as good a starting point for a Jensaarai as Jedi, but it's just as easy to pick up Light Armor Proficiency as your bonus feat you'll want the Armored Defense Talent from Soldier by level 5 at the latest - wearing armor replaces your level to your Reflex Defense with it's bonus without it. Next up, I'm assuming you're going to want to go into Force Adept as your PRC since, barring RP that happens mid game, you're not likely to go Jedi Knight. You'll meet the Feat and Skill prerequisite immediately just by starting as Jedi so the only thing to focus on is having three Force Talents. 'Attune Armor' from the Jensaarai tree seems a good start, for something Dark I like 'Consumed by Darkness' as a fun accuracy booster, and 'Equilibrium' or 'The Will to Resist' to round it out.
